## Gateway Account Recovery — Harrowfield Telemetry

Applies to the AgriLink field gateway admin account only. If the admin login is locked after failed attempts, do not factory-reset; you'll lose tractor telemetry buffers. Instead: power-cycle the unit, wait for the amber sync light, then connect over the service port. Run `aglk recover --local`. The tool prompts for the site recovery passphrase before issuing a temporary credential. Use the passphrase exactly as written, including spaces. It is recorded below.

strongbox words: oliael-gilax-lamael

## Artifact Signing — SDK Parity Notes (Weekly Sync)

Kestrel SDK for Android reached parity with the Swift client this sprint: offline queueing, batched telemetry, and retry semantics now match. Both SDKs ship as signed artifacts from the same pipeline. Remaining gap: background sync throttling, targeted next sprint. Verify both release bundles before tagging. Both artifacts validate against the shared signing key below.

signing key of kawig-fafog = bky19_6Fypv1qws7J8qJtaYjX

# Pagination config — Lanternfish Public API
#
# Welcome aboard. All list endpoints are cursor-paginated; offset params
# were removed in v3. PAGE_SIZE_DEFAULT=25 and PAGE_SIZE_MAX=100 are hard
# caps enforced at the gateway, not per-route. Cursors are opaque — never
# parse them client-side or in tests. Raising PAGE_SIZE_MAX needs a perf
# review first. Cursors are signed before leaving the service, and the
# signing secret is set on the line directly below.

vault entry, yagef-bahop: COURIER_KEY29=5cc62eb51255862256337c33c5be9

Subject: Read-replica lag alarm — context before the sync. The Duskmere replica alarm fires when lag exceeds 45 seconds for three consecutive checks. Most pages resolve on their own after bulk imports finish; escalate only if lag passes ten minutes or replication halts. Silencing requires a note in the incident channel. The runbook and alarm history are here:

runbook for yahop-hawif: https://confluence.zemvarlabs.internal/pages/pages/browse/c89f8afc